Nobody else had McCallan Castles anywhere near the Round 6 slot. The Packers did, by 123 spots, and that gap is the whole story. It lands right in the middle: a C+, no more, no less.
The Pearl pick is the one they will point to when this weekend is judged. It is not that Trotter Jr. is a bad player; it is that the Packers had louder needs to answer first. If this class has a fault line, it runs straight through wide receiver.
If Payton Wilson and a couple of the gambles land, hindsight will be kinder than this grade.
